OXFORD COUNTY - Police have arrested a 33 year old man from Brampton after a stolen three-axle commercial vehicle was spotted on the 401 on Sunday night.
Officers from Oxford, Middlesex and London followed the vehicle for awhile, before setting up a spike belt. The vehicle continually failed to stop for police and eventually lost a front tire after striking one of the spike belts. The vehicle entered into the ditch area near Dorchester Road where officers arrested a fleeing driver.
Sandeep Takhar was eventually arrested and charged with possession of property obtained by crime over $5,000, flight from a peace office, and two counts of dangerous driving.
The accused was held for a bail hearing on today's date at the Ontario Court of Justice Woodstock.
